Are you ready to take your GED® exam in Breckenridge MN? The GED® test is only given in person and not online. Typically to be able to sit for the GED® exam the student must be at least 17 years old. The examination fee in the state of Minnesota varies from $40-$90.
The test consists of five topics: language arts (reading), language arts (writing), mathematics, science and social studies. Each section awards a score between 200 and 800. Most states require students to get a score of 410 on each of the five sections and an average of 450 for the exam to pass.
